Apple has removed popular messaging apps like WhatsApp, Telegram and Signal from its iPhone app store in China after the Chinese government ordered the company to do so. Source: https://www.foxbusiness.com/markets/china-orders-apple-remove-whatsapp-threads-other-apps-censorship-move-report
President Joe Biden signed legislation reauthorizing a key U.S. surveillance law after divisions over whether the FBI should be restricted from using the program to search for Americans’ data nearly forced the statute to lapse.
